ReviewWaiting for the platelet count to rise: negotiating care at the end of life.
Oncologists play a crucial role in enabling patients at the end of life and their families to decide whether the burden of chemotherapy is worth the benefit. Using language that displays their concern for providing ongoing care and that does not mistakenly imply withholding of effective therapies can ease the transition off chemotherapy. Providing accurate, timely prognostic information; exploring patients' hopes, goals, and values; helping them resume meaningful activities; meeting their health care proxies and discussing the advance care plan with them can all enhance the relationship with patients at the end of life and ease fears of abandonment.

CommentWhat are the most important symptom targets when treating advanced cancer? A survey of providers in the National Comprehensive Cancer Network (NCCN).
We derived a set of brief, clinically relevant symptom indices for assessing symptomatic response to chemotherapy for advanced bladder, brain, breast, colorectal, head and neck, hepatobiliary/pancreas, lung, ovarian, and prostate cancers. Questions were extracted from a multidimensional cancer quality of life (QOL) measurement system, the Functional Assessment of Cancer Therapy (FACT). Surveys of disease-related symptoms were presented to expert physicians and nurses at 17 National Comprehensive Cancer Network (NCCN) member institutions. ⋯ Fatigue, pain, nausea, weight loss, worry about worsening condition, and contentment with current QOL were consistently selected by experts as priority symptoms across tumor sites. These nine tumor-specific symptom indices indicate the most important clinician-rated targets of chemotherapy for many advanced cancers. These results await validation in patient populations and examination of the extent to which changes in symptomatology translate into meaningful improvement to the patient.

Clinical TrialA dose-escalating pilot study of sterically stabilized, pegylated liposomal doxorubicin (Lipo-Dox) in patients with metastatic breast cancer.
Doxorubicin is considered among the most active single agents used against advanced breast cancer. Recent advances in the design of liposomes as carriers of cytotoxic drugs have resulted in a new formulation of doxorubicin with improved pharmacokinetic and tumor-localizing properties. The objectives of this dose-escalating pilot study were to evaluate the efficacy and safety of the sterically stabilized, pegylated liposomal doxorubicin (Lipo-Dox) for the treatment of metastatic breast cancer. ⋯ In conclusion, Lipo-Dox is shown by this first reported pilot study to be an active agent for treatment of advanced breast cancer with a safety profile that differs markedly from free doxorubicin. The dosage of 45-60 mg/m2 every 4 weeks was well tolerated. Because myelosuppression and other nonhematological toxicities associated with Lipo-Dox were generally mild and acceptable, further assessment of this drug particularly in combination with other chemotherapeutic drugs in the management of early or advanced breast cancer is suggested.

Clinical TrialA phase II study with CPT-11 plus leucovorin and bolus IV 5-fluorouracil in patients with advanced colorectal carcinoma.
Standard chemotherapy in advanced colorectal carcinoma (CRC) has not yet been established. The present study was conducted to assess the efficacy and toxicity profile of CPT-11, leucovorin (LV), and bolus 5-fluorouracil (5-FU) in a weekly schedule. Fifty-five patients were entered with no prior chemotherapy for advanced disease or adjuvant treatment ended at least 6 months preceding study entry, and 45 were assessable for response. ⋯ Toxic death because of diarrhea, neutropenia, bacteremia, and sepsis occurred in a patient treated with CPT-11 80 mg/m2. Our results confirm the efficacy of CPT-11, LV, and 5-FU in a weekly schedule in patients with advanced CRC. Further studies are needed to compare the present regimen with higher doses of CPT-11 with LV plus different schedules of 5-FU administration in the treatment of metastatic CRC.
